Thanks! I still have both the lower rubber boot and upper leather boot. No noticeable NVH increase like others have reported, but my engine and trans are still rubber mounted.
To me the shifter is a very important part of the car. Since this was an inexpensive and all-steel version, I could comfortably cut and modify it to suit me.
The pivot point is adjustable to get the length of throw you desire.
Then I lengthened and slightly twisted the DSSR to get the knob sitting where I want it for my seat position.
I was planning on shortening the shift knob height as well, but I have grown to like how quickly the shifter comes to hand from the steering wheel. I might paint the shaft black as it's raw steel and may get some surface rust with humidity.
